Question Will 285 tires rub w/ H&R Sport Suspension?

I'm looking to get 20'' rims soon and would like to mount them on 285 tires in the rear to give it more of a stretched/vip look. My dilemma is that I'm running on H&R Sport Springs right now which is a very aggressive drop.

The question is will I have to roll my fenders in order to fit 285 tires in the rear with this kind of drop to prevent rubbing?

You will likely rub with H&Rs. I rubbed my 285s on H-Techs until I trimmed the fender lining and shaved the bumper bracket.
